Nothing is more important to Mexican-American Marta Delacruz than her quinceanera -- the traditional 15th birthday celebration that symbolically ushers a young girl into adulthood. Marta is understandably angry and resentful when her father cancels the gala event, but her outlook changes completely when she accidentally uncovers her father's secret: He never became a U.S. citizen.

The film's tagline is: "Maturity isn't measured by the number of candles on your cake."
The film was directed by Victoria Hochberg.
The screenplay was written by Sharon Weil and Sharon Weil.
The score was composed by Richard Gibbs.
